About Institute for Applied Tinkering
IAT develops, practices, and shares educational methods that challenge and support all children to engage deeply in their learning via real interests and real tools. The Institute for Applied Tinkering is an organization dedicated to building a 21st-century model of education. What Is the Cost of Living Near San Francisco?

Understanding the cost of living near San Francisco is key to truly evaluating a salary offer or your current compensation at Institute for Applied Tinkering.
San Francisco's Cost of Living Index is approximately 243.5 (143.5% more expensive than US average; 74.2% more than CA average). One of the most expensive cities globally, extreme housing costs, high transportation, and very high prices for all goods/services. When planning your budget based on a salary from Institute for Applied Tinkering, consider these typical monthly expenses:
Expense Category Estimated Monthly Cost Key Considerations / Notes
Housing (1-BR Apt Rent) $3,200 - $5,000+ A significant portion of Institute for Applied Tinkering salary. Location choices impact this heavily.
Utilities (Basic) $200 - $320 Electricity, Heating, Cooling, Water etc.
Public Transportation $81 (Muni Monthly Pass 'M') Essential for most commuters; car ownership is costly.
Groceries (Single Person) $550 - $850 Can be higher with more dining out or specialty stores.
Personal & Leisure $600 - $1,200+ Dining out, entertainment, shopping. Highly variable.
Healthcare (Individual) $450 - $850+ Varies significantly by plan & employer contribution.
Subtotal (Excluding Taxes) $5,081 - $8,221+ This subtotal does not include income taxes (federal, state, local), which can significantly impact your take-home pay.
